You could buy an aftermarket kit from JC Whitney or something. You could also score a rebuilt/used transducer w/ bracket, vacuum hoses, vacuum actuator w/bracket and a cable to pull on the carb, two speedo cables (from tranny to transducer, from transducer to speedo), will need to tap into the brake switch, and either replace the turn signal stalk on the column or rig a switch in the dash to ON/OFF, ACCEL/RESUME. With the aftermarket, the new unit will need to know the speed of your vehicle. Magnets on the driveshaft or an adapter that installs in the tranny with the speedo cable going thru it would do it.
